How does the #662# spam blocker work? 

So how does #662# block spam calls? If you’re a T-Mobile user, dialing #662# in your phone app enables the Scam Block feature, which automatically blocks calls that your caller ID would recognize as “Scam Likely.” You can also enable this feature by visiting T-Mobile online or downloading their Scam Shield app and toggling on Scam Block. If you want to disable it, simply dial #632#.

The #662# spam blocker can be helpful in preventing spam calls on iPhone and Android devices, but it has its limitations. First, this spam-blocking method is only for T-Mobile users and won’t work for customers of other carriers. It also doesn’t block annoying calls from anonymous or unknown numbers (those that use *67) or use real-time call screening, and it can’t protect customers from spam or scam text messages. Fortunately, there are additional spam-blocking options for users of any phone service.

What if I’m using another carrier? 

Although the #662# spam blocker is only available to T-Mobile users, several phone carriers offer spam-blocking features of their own. Customers of any phone carrier can also sign up for the National Do Not Call Registry, which eliminates legitimate telemarketing calls but does not prevent illegal spam calls.

AT&T

AT&T offers a free service called Digital Phone Call Protect, which you can also enable by dialing a number in your phone app. If you’re an AT&T user, dialing *61 after an unwanted call will block that telephone number from reaching you. However, you’ll first have to enable this feature online by accessing your myAT&T account, and it doesn’t prevent incoming spam calls.

Verizon

Verizon’s Call Filter is a similar service that allows customers to block unwanted calls. Call Filter automatically sends potential spam calls to voicemail, and users can add additional numbers to their personal blocklists using the app. Although the Verizon Call Filter app is a free service, many features are only available for those who upgrade to Verizon’s Call Filter Plus service.

Additionally, Verizon customers who use a rotary or pulse-dialing phone can dial *77 to enable Anonymous Call Block, which automatically blocks most callers who call from anonymous numbers.

Importance of call blocking and spam blockers

Blocking spam and scam calls is a critical aspect of protecting yourself from fraud, making third-party spam blockers a necessity. Spam callers attempt to elicit personal information that they can use to invade your bank accounts, open new lines of credit, or commit identity theft. The best way to prevent spam and scams is to learn about their tactics and combine your knowledge with a reliable spam-blocking app.

Scammers can use the following information to access your finances, assets, or identity:

  • Bank account numbers
  • Billing addresses
  • Credit card details
  • Email addresses
  • Passwords
  • Phone numbers

Scammers gather this data by pretending to be recognizable organizations or even people you know and trust. They often claim that there is some benefit to acting fast (or some punishment for delaying action), so you don’t have time to think about what you’re doing. If you get a suspicious call that asks for any of this information, hang up the phone immediately — especially if they pressure or threaten you.

FAQs

What is the #662# spam blocker? 

The #662# spam blocker is an anti-spam service for T-Mobile users that blocks incoming calls from “Scam Likely” numbers.

How does the #662# spam blocker work? 

If you’re a T-Mobile customer, dialing #662# enables the Scam Block feature. When you get a call from a number that comes up as “Scam Likely,” the Scam Block tool intercepts the call and prevents it from ringing your phone.

Can the #662# spam blocker block all types of spam? 

The #662# spam blocker only blocks calls from phone numbers that your caller ID would recognize as “Scam Likely.” It doesn’t prevent calls from anonymous or spoofed numbers and cannot block spam or scam texts.

Is the #662# spam blocker compatible with all phone carriers?

Dialing #662# turns on Scam Block, a feature specific to T-Mobile. Although other phone carriers offer spam-blocking options, the #662# spam blocker can only be used by customers on the T-Mobile network.
